Structural Design Engineer – Bath

Join a dynamic and friendly team of engineers and technicians in our Bath office. Candidates will have between 2-5 years’ experience, a degree in structural engineering and be undertaking professional development towards Chartered Engineer status with either the ACE or IStructE. The ideal candidate should have some experience in working to Eurocodes/British Standards, and have experience using 3D modelling software (Tekla Structural Designer, Robot, ETABS etc.), as well as having strong communication and interpersonal skills in the English language. The successful candidate should be keen to develop professionally with the aim of leading projects and growing EirEng.

As a Design Engineer in a relatively small company (30-40 staff split between the Dublin and Bath offices) you will gain ownership and responsibility for projects quickly, but will always have the close support from our senior staff. The role will primarily be office based but may ultimately involve some international travel (primarily to the EU) as your career progresses. EirEng Consulting Engineers work on projects throughout Ireland, UK, Europe, North America, Asia, & the Middle East.

The successful candidate will be expected to work alongside more senior engineers and technicians in both our Bath and Dublin offices on all stages of the structural design of projects in logistics, residential, retail, and commercial sectors at a wide range of scales. This will include:

    Developing structural engineering designs in steel, concrete and timber; including steel portal frames, mezzanine structures, composite structures, connection design, muti storey structures, floor slabs, foundations, and retaining walls.
    Using 3D structural modelling software to analyse and design structures.
    Preparing reports and specifications.
    Preparing sketches by hand and using software to communicate design principles.
    Working closely with technicians to prepare drawings and other project deliverables.
    Checking and reviewing of engineering designs and deliverables.
    Liaising, collaborating, and coordinating with internal and external project team members and Clients.
    Carrying out site visits and surveys, accompanying our senior engineers initially.
    Representing EirEng externally by attending design team and client meetings both in person and remotely.
    Assisting with project management.
